Denmark is one of the leading international development partners in supporting Uganda’s role as a refugee hosting country, incl. in the area of building resilience and supporting durable solutions. The Danish Embassy seeks to recruit a Programme Advisor to help drive our work on refugee support, incl. the Embassy´s new bilateral development programme promoting climate resilience in refugee and host communities. If you have experience in the administration of development cooperation or development cooperation programming, we would like to hear from you!

Key Responsibilities

Programme implementation

  • Oversee and guide the strategy and implementation of Denmark’s support to refugee affected areas of Uganda, and lead the administration of selected projects including results frameworks, finance, and reporting.
  • Support the development and start-up of a new bilateral development programme promoting climate resilience and durable solutions in refugee and host communities.
  • Provide technical advice and support to implementing partners so that they are equipped to contribute effectively towards the relevant thematic areas.
  • Participate in coordination and dialogue with stakeholders incl. Development Partners, the Government of Uganda, multilateral institutions, and civil society/NGOs.

 

Administration and grant management

  • Support with grant management, i.e. ensuring compliance, that agreed obligations are implemented, including partner accountability, anti-corruption follow-up and budget management.
  • Oversee timely reporting, including financial and narrative reporting.
  • Monitoring of compliance and progress during the implementation of the grant.
  • Ensure adherence to Danish government requirements in grant agreements.
  • Support the administrative phase-out of the Embassy’s programme coming to an end.
